如果该内容未能解决您的问题,您可以点击反馈按钮或发送邮件联系人工。或添加QQ群:1381223

Sasskid:让你的前端开发更高效

Sasskid:让你的前端开发更高效

在前端开发的世界里,Sasskid 是一个不容忽视的名字。它不仅是一个工具,更是一种思维方式,帮助开发者更高效地编写CSS代码。本文将为大家详细介绍Sasskid,包括它的起源、功能、应用场景以及如何在实际项目中使用。

Sasskid的起源

Sasskid 是基于Sass(Syntactically Awesome Style Sheets)的扩展语法,它由一群热爱前端开发的程序员共同开发。Sass本身已经是CSS预处理器的佼佼者,而Sasskid 则在此基础上增加了更多的功能和便利性,使得CSS的编写变得更加直观和高效。

Sasskid的功能

  1. 变量和嵌套Sasskid 继承了Sass的变量和嵌套功能,使得CSS代码的组织更加清晰。例如,你可以定义一个颜色变量,然后在多个地方使用它,方便统一修改。

  2. 混合(Mixins)Sasskid 提供了强大的混合功能,可以将一组样式定义为一个可复用的模块,减少代码重复。

  3. 继承:通过继承,Sasskid 允许一个选择器继承另一个选择器的样式,减少了冗余代码。

  4. 函数Sasskid 支持函数的定义和调用,可以进行复杂的样式计算和逻辑处理。

  5. 模块化Sasskid 支持将样式拆分成多个文件,方便团队协作和代码维护。

应用场景

Sasskid 在各种前端项目中都有广泛的应用:

  • 大型网站:对于大型网站,Sasskid 可以帮助管理复杂的样式表,提高开发效率。

  • 移动应用:在移动应用开发中,Sasskid 可以快速适应不同设备的样式需求。

  • 组件库:许多UI组件库,如Bootstrap、Ant Design等,都使用了Sass或其扩展来编写样式,Sasskid 可以进一步优化这些库的样式管理。

  • 企业级应用:在企业级应用中,Sasskid 可以帮助统一品牌风格,确保跨团队的一致性。

如何使用Sasskid

  1. 安装:首先,你需要安装Sass编译器,然后可以选择安装Sasskid 的扩展包。

  2. 编写Sasskid代码:在你的项目中创建.scss文件,使用Sasskid 的语法编写样式。

  3. 编译:使用Sass编译器将.scss文件编译成.css文件。

  4. 集成到项目:将编译后的CSS文件引入到你的HTML或前端框架中。

注意事项

  • 兼容性:虽然Sasskid 提供了许多便利,但也要注意其生成的CSS代码在不同浏览器中的兼容性问题。

  • 性能:过度使用复杂的嵌套和混合可能会影响编译后的CSS文件大小和加载速度。

  • 学习曲线:对于新手来说,Sasskid 可能有一定的学习成本,但一旦掌握,将大大提高开发效率。

总结

Sasskid 作为Sass的扩展,不仅继承了Sass的强大功能,还在其基础上进行了创新和优化。它为前端开发者提供了一种更高效、更灵活的CSS编写方式,适用于各种规模的项目。无论你是初学者还是经验丰富的开发者,掌握Sasskid 都将是你前端开发技能中的一大利器。希望通过本文的介绍,你能对Sasskid 有一个全面的了解,并在实际项目中尝试使用它,提升你的开发效率。